中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

oracle臨時表如何使用

小億
161
2023-08-22 22:18:42
欄目: 云計算

在Oracle數據庫中,臨時表是一種用于臨時存儲數據的特殊表。臨時表在創建后只對當前會話可見,并在會話結束時自動刪除。臨時表可以用于存儲臨時數據、中間結果或者在復雜查詢中進行數據處理。

以下是使用Oracle臨時表的一般步驟:

  1. 創建臨時表:使用CREATE GLOBAL TEMPORARY TABLE語句創建臨時表。臨時表的名稱以及定義的列應符合數據庫命名規范。例如:
CREATE GLOBAL TEMPORARY TABLE temp_table (
column1 datatype,
column2 datatype,
...
);

可以根據需要定義適當的列和數據類型。

  1. 在當前會話中使用臨時表:可以通過INSERT、SELECT、UPDATE等語句將數據插入到臨時表中,或者從臨時表中查詢數據。例如:
INSERT INTO temp_table (column1, column2, ...)
VALUES (value1, value2, ...);
SELECT column1, column2, ...
FROM temp_table;

可以根據需要執行相應的數據操作。

  1. 在會話結束時自動刪除臨時表:Oracle會在會話結束時自動刪除臨時表和其中的數據,無需手動刪除。

需要注意的是,臨時表在創建后只對當前會話可見,其他會話無法訪問該臨時表。臨時表的數據在會話結束時被清除,因此在會話之間無法共享數據。此外,臨時表的定義和數據只對當前會話有效,不會影響其他會話中的表或數據。

0
铁岭市| 平安县| 潍坊市| 景洪市| 淅川县| 仪征市| 扬州市| 新竹县| 化德县| 新竹市| 广州市| 墨江| 江口县| 文成县| 双柏县| 霍林郭勒市| 江津市| 静乐县| 金门县| 东方市| 体育| 平陆县| 长岛县| 临沧市| 易门县| 弥勒县| 海原县| 吉木乃县| 龙胜| 库尔勒市| 巩留县| 那曲县| 东兰县| 若尔盖县| 竹北市| 防城港市| 南川市| 朝阳市| 新源县| 玉山县| 白河县|